Abstract
We study a group of clustering problems on bipartite and chordal graphs. Our objective is to partition the vertices of a graph into a restricted number of sets so that a prespecified, diameter related, objective function is minimized. We unify a few problems using monotone diameterfunctions defined on sub-partitions of a graph. Among these problems are the following: partition vertices of a graph into a restricted number of subgraphs of bounded diameter, and partition vertices of a graph into a restricted number of subgraphs so the sum of the diameters of the subgraphs is bounded.
